    You can scan the QR code on the newer Lego instructions and it will give you some points that I think you can redeem for VIP points . It might only be a few pences/cents a book , but if you have lots of them , that's an extra little bit of money.
    I personally would only keep the instructions for the special/ exclusive / hard to find / rare / 100+$€£ Lego Sets . By doing so you'll save a lot of space and them instructions will increase in value but not by much over time because not everyone buys very expensive Lego sets.
